How it is packed

Crystal does not travel assembled. It travels as parts, each one wrapped, in a box built in layers.

  • Semi-assembled

    Arms, trimmings and glass travel separately. A simple assembly guide with a drawing is in the box.

  • Every part wrapped on its own

    Nothing in the carton can touch anything else in it.

  • No bulbs

    Fixtures are supplied without bulbs, so the light is yours to choose.

  • Papers in the box

    A warranty card and the assembly guide. Both are needed for a claim — keep them.

When it reaches you

Open it in front of the driver

This is the one part of delivery that depends on you. A carrier’s damage report is what makes a claim possible — signed for without it, a broken parcel is very hard to put right.

  1. 01

    Look at the parcel before the driver leaves

    Torn board, a wet corner, a crushed edge — all of it matters before you sign.

  2. 02

    If the packaging is damaged, write the report with the driver

    A damage report made with the carrier is a necessary condition for us to allow the claim.

  3. 03

    Tell us in writing within three days

    info@bohemialighting.com — what is wrong and how it shows. We answer with the next steps within five working days.

A claim needs the invoice, proof of payment and the completed warranty card.

Warranty, returns, customs

Warranty

  • 24 months for consumers, 12 months for business customers.
  • Handmade from the materials they are described in, for interior use in a normal dry room.
  • Report any fault you find within three days of receipt, in writing.

Returns

  • Fourteen days from receipt, no reason needed.
  • Returned in original condition with its original packaging, invoice, warranty card and the withdrawal form.
  • Return carriage is paid by the buyer. Parcels sent cash-on-delivery are not accepted.

Outside the EU

  • You pay us the goods and the carriage, both without VAT.
  • Import duty and tax are payable by the recipient under the rules of the destination country.
  • Those rules differ everywhere — your local customs office is the one to ask.
